1963 Chevrolet Corvette Grand Sport Mongoose Replica. Motorcar
classics is proud to present this 1963 Corvette Grand Sport Coupe
Replica that was factory-built as a turnkey car by the respected
experts at Mongoose Motorsports. Chevrolets Grand Sport race cars
gained the Mongoose nickname on the track at Sebring, where they
trounced Shelbys Cobras. Mongoose Motorsports picked up on that
nickname for their meticulously engineered and hand-crafted
replicas. This is a fresh car with only 2,863 miles which benefits
from being registered as a 1963 Chevrolet. The Mongoose GS Coupe
Replica consists of a new fiberglass body with a custom chassis of
tubular design similar to the original Grand Sports. However, it
utilizes modern suspension and brakes from a C4 Corvette. While the
Mongoose can be built for street or track, this particular car
offers huge performance by virtue of its GM Performance Ramjet 502
CI V8 and user-friendly amenities including power windows, A/C and
stereo radio. Our Mongoose is featured in Cherry Red metallic with
Dove Grey interior and Arctic White stripes. The car comes with
three binders that are a photographic record of the build plus
documentation of all of the components which include Hedman
headers, Tremec TKO 6-speed gearbox, Lakewood bellhousing with
Centerforce clutch, Newman Car Creations differential, Vintage AC,
Auto Meter gauges, Sony stereo with Pioneer speakers, Flaming River
tilt steering column, and more. The Grand Sport was one of
Chevrolets most iconic racing cars, only five were built, making
them rarer than racing Cobras, and valued in the seven figures, if
one were to become available. This Mongoose is a fitting tribute
that you can drive and show today.
